Answer:- High-performance project team refers to a concept withinorganization developmentreferring to virtual groups, organizations or teams that are exceedingly focused on their goals and that attain superior business results. They are action, outcome, and team orientated. High-performance teams outperform all other similar teams and they outperform expectations given their composition. High-performance project teams can be more creative, finding better approaches and ways around issues and risk.

The eight characteristics of high performing teams. Participative leadership shared responsibility, aligned on purpose, high communication, future-focused, focused on the task, creative talents, rapid response

Conflict is a unique and unavoidable factor when it comes to communication. This is especially true with company communication between subordinates, peers, and superiors. Conflict can be defined as “a circumstance in which one party negatively affects or seeks to negatively affect another party in both observable and perceived ways” (Baack, 2012). One of the biggest problems with conflict is that it is allowed to get so out of control that productivity is affected. “While some conflict may serve the purpose of crafting a more refined product, significant or unresolved conflict can effectively serve to delay or scuttle even the most well-planned or well-designed project” (Hignite, Margavio, & Chin, 2002). Answer:- reasons goal setting results in improved performance-

directed attention: focus upon the task and upon achieving goal relative to the task

-effort mobilization: put forth the necessary effort to achieve that goal. Goal setting will have the effect of increasing the employee effort during practice so that she can accomplish this goal

-persistence: a by-product of effective goal setting must persist for a long period of time. Ex) Tiger woods

-development of new learning strategies: learn new and better ways of accomplishing a skill or task

Answer:- High-performance project teams are likely to develop under the following conditions:

Ten or fewer team membersVoluntary team membership. Instead of managers selecting team members, high performance is more likely to develop when members volunteer to serve on the project team.

Continuous service on the team

Full-time assignment to the team

Organization culture of cooperation and trust

Members report solely to the project manager

All relevant functional areas are represented on the team

The project involves a compelling objective

Members are in close communication with each other
